New Possibility of Solving the Problem of Lifetime Ratio τ (Λ_b) / τ (B_d)

We discuss the problem of the large discrepancy between the observed lifetime ratio of $\Lambda_b$ to $B_d$ and the theoretical prediction obtained by the heavy quark effective theory. A new possibility of solving this problem is proposed from the viewpoint of operator product expansion and the lifetime ratio of $\Omega_b$ to $B_d$ is predicted.
